More Palestinian families fled Gaza City on Tuesday following a night of Israeli shelling on the city’s outskirts- with the Israeli military intensifiying its offensive into the city.
Al Jazeera English reported that Palestinians are fleeing the Saftawi area, north of Gaza City, following repeated Israeli threats and attacks.
The area has been subjected to heavy Israeli bombardment as Israel is preparing a new offensive targeting what it calls Hamas' last stronghold in Gaza City.
On Tuesday, the death toll from an Israeli strike on a market near Gaza City rose to five, according to a source at al-Ahli Arab Hospital, who told Al Jazeera that two of the victims were women.
Videos shared on social media and said to be verified by Al Jazeera showed people rushing the injured from the site of the attack.
A civil defence spokesperson posted footage from inside al-Ahli Arab Hospital, reporting that more than 50 wounded individuals had been brought in following the shelling.
